How Palworld rekindled gaming passion for busy adults by recapturing childhood joy
The Gaming Renaissance Story
Many adults who once cherished gaming find their passion fading as responsibilities mount, but one father’s experience with Palworld demonstrates how the right game can reignite that childhood excitement.
A 31-year-old father of three rediscovered his love for interactive entertainment through Palworld, leading him to critique contemporary AAA studio productions for losing the magic.
Palworld’s unprecedented success created seismic shifts across gaming communities, immediately dominating Steam rankings and Xbox Game Pass engagement metrics upon release.
This innovative creature-collection survival hybrid attracted millions to its expansive environments. Players engage in base construction and expansion, combat encounters, character progression, and capturing numerous creatures called Pals.
What Modern AAA Games Get Wrong
One enthusiast experiencing renewed appreciation for interactive entertainment is a 31-year-old parent who shared how Palworld restored his gaming enthusiasm.
Player Different-Ad-3814 expressed: “This title helped me understand I never actually grew out of gaming – contemporary titles simply lack compelling design.
“As a parent with three children working standard office hours, I typically have only 2-3 evenings weekly for gaming sessions lasting a few hours each. Modern AAA releases proved difficult to engage with despite generally favorable reviews.
“Palworld delivered that magical sensation of first experiencing my GameBoy Color on Christmas morning as a child. Congratulations to the development team for rediscovering that essential quality missing from today’s gaming landscape.”
Numerous community members echoed this sentiment: “Most contemporary games resemble employment. Daily login bonuses, battle pass completion requirements, weapon cosmetic challenges – it all feels like work. Palworld appears designed purely for player enjoyment.”

Another community member reinforced: “I appreciate titles allowing complete autonomy – doing whatever I choose, whenever I prefer, however I want, without transforming gameplay into supplemental employment.”
Some participants acknowledged abstaining from EA, Ubisoft, or Activision purchases for extended periods without feeling deprived. They redirected praise toward independent studios like Pocketpair, asserting they “can embrace creative risks” unlike major development corporations.

For time-constrained adults seeking to recapture gaming enjoyment, consider these strategies:
Time Management Techniques: Schedule specific gaming sessions rather than sporadic play. Even 2-3 focused hours weekly can provide meaningful engagement when playing the right games.
Game Selection Criteria: Prioritize titles with save-anywhere functionality, non-punitive progression systems, and minimal daily obligations. Games that respect your time will provide better experiences for busy schedules.
Avoiding Common Pitfalls: Steer clear of games with excessive grinding requirements, predatory monetization, or content designed to feel like work. Your limited gaming time should feel rewarding, not obligatory.
